The Eurovision Song Contest ( French: Concours Eurovision de la chanson ), often known simply as Eurovision or by its initialism ESC, is an international song competition organised annually by the European Broadcasting Union. The Eldridge Street Synagogue is an Orthodox Jewish synagogue located at 12 Eldridge Street in Chinatown, in the Lower East Side of Manhattan, in New York City, New York, United States.
